About Canadian Pacific Railway’s Workforce

Canadian Pacific Railway Ltd. is a Logistics and Transportation company that employs 12,956 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 7th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 1881, the company is headquartered in Calgary, Canada.

Canadian Pacific Railway's workforce has declined 7.6% from 2023 to 2026, down 0.9% year over year in 2026. It fell to a low of 12,956 in 2026 Q1 before recovering. Its workforce is concentrated most in North America (91.0%), followed by Central America and the Caribbean (6.0%) and South Asia (1.1%).

Canadian Pacific Railway's functional groups are Finance and Operations (49.9%), Engineering (25.9%), and Sales and Marketing (24.2%). The average salary is $77,120, ranging from a median of $77,000 in North America to $6,000 in South Asia.

Canadian Pacific Railway's active job postings fell 18.4% in 2026 to 217, with new postings per month cooling from 199 in 2023 to 102 in 2026. Overall employee sentiment is negative and declining.
